Benefits of House Calls

December 22, 2022

Did you know that house calls have been growing in popularity in recent years? There’s a good reason for this. Having your vet come to you can be beneficial for both you and your furry friend. Here, a Grundy, IL vet lists some benefits of house calls.

No Transportation Woes

It’s not always easy getting pets into the car, especially if they aren’t feeling well. Large dogs and senior pets can be particularly difficult to transport. Getting more than one pet to the clinic can also be a hassle. There’s also the fact that most of our feline patients absolutely hate car rides. In fact, most cats get more upset about the drive than the appointment itself! Another bonus? You’ll save some gas and spare your vehicle a bit of wear and tear.

Convenience                       

Having your vet come to you is also simply more convenient. If you work at home, are a stay-at- home parent, and/or just have a busy schedule, carving time out to drive somewhere can get tricky. You won’t have to sit in the parking lot or waiting room.

Insight

Another benefit of house calls is the fact that it can provide veterinarians with some key insight about your four-legged pal’s health, care, and behavior. For instinct, you can show your vet your furry buddy’s food, treats, or shampoos. That insight can be invaluable! 

Comfort

Pets are always most comfortable in their own domains. Keeping Fluffy and Fido calm and content can be very beneficial for both them and their veterinarian. Relaxed pets are much easier (and often safer) to examine than nervous ones! Your four-legged pal will only notice a minimal interruption to their daily napping routine, and will be spared the stress of the clinic, with all its strange smells and sounds. 

Dignified End

Nobody wants to think of saying goodbye to their beloved furry companions, but that heartbreaking moment is something all pet owners eventually face. Letting Fido and Fluffy peacefully slip away in their own home, surrounded by their loved ones, is much easier on them than traveling to a clinic. And while it may not make saying goodbye less painful for you, you may find peace in knowing you gave your four-legged friend a comfortable and dignified end.
